Ingredients
For the Meatloaf
- 2 pounds ground beef
- 1 cup breadcrumbs
- 1 cup milk
- 2 large eggs
- 1 medium onion, finely ch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ce
- 1 1/2 teaspoons salt
- 1 teaspoon black pepper
For the Glaze
- 1/2 cup ketchup
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 1 tablespoon mustard
How to Make Easy Meatloaf Recipe with the BEST Glaze
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ease a loaf pan to prevent sticking.
Step 2: Prepare the Meat Mixture
In a large bowl:
* Gently mix together the ground beef, breadcrumbs, milk, eggs, onion, garlic, Worcestershire sauce, salt, and black pepper until just combined. Ensure not to overmix as this can make the meatloaf tough.
Step 3: Shape the Meatloaf
Shape the mixture into a loaf:
* Form it on the prepared baking sheet for a free-form loaf or press it into a loaf pan for a neat shape.
Step 4: Make the Glaze
In a small bowl:
* Whisk together ketchup, brown sugar, and mustard until well blended. Spread half of this glaze evenly over the top of your formed loaf.
Step 5: Bake
Place your meatloaf in the preheated oven:
* Bake for 45 minutes. After that time, remove it from the oven and brush on the remaining glaze. Return to bake an additional 15 to 20 minutes until it reaches an internal temperature of 160°F (70°C).
Step 6: Let It Rest
Once baked:
* Remove from oven and let rest for at least 10 minutes. This allows juices to redistribute so it holds together when sliced.
Step 7: Serve
Slice your meatloaf:
* Serve warm with sides like mashed potatoes or roasted vegetables. Leftover slices also make amazing sandwiches for lunch!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
It’s easy to make mistakes when preparing your meatloaf. Here are some common pitfalls to watch out for.
- Overmixing the ingredients: Mixing too much can lead to a dense meatloaf. Combine ingredients just until they are blended.
- Ignoring the resting time: Skipping the resting period after baking can cause your meatloaf to fall apart when sliced. Let it rest for at least 10 minutes.
- Not using a thermometer: Relying on cooking time alone may result in undercooked meatloaf. Use a meat thermometer to ensure it reaches 160°F (70°C).
- Using lean meat only: While lean beef is healthier, it can result in a dry loaf. A mix of ground beef with some fat will keep it juicy.
- Neglecting the glaze: The glaze adds flavor and moisture. Don’t be shy—apply it generously for that sweet-tangy finish.
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ftover meatloaf in an airtight container.
- It will last for up to 3-4 days in the refrigerator.
- Make sure it cools completely before sealing to avoid condensation.
Freezing Easy Meatloaf Recipe with the BEST Glaze
- Wrap the cooled meatloaf t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il.
- Place it in a freezer-safe container or bag.
- It can be frozen for up to 3 months.
Reheating Easy Meatloaf Recipe with the BEST Glaze
- Oven: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Place slices on a baking sheet and cover with foil. Heat for about 20 minutes.
- Microwave: Place slices on a microwave-safe plate. Heat on medium power for 1-2 minutes until warmed through.
- Stovetop: Heat slices in a skillet over medium heat for about 5 minutes, flipping halfway through.
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make this Easy Meatloaf Recipe with the BEST Glaze 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are the meat mixture and shape it into a loaf. Cover and refrigerate for up to 24 hours before baking.
What type of ground beef should I use?
For the best flavor and texture, use ground beef that is 80/20 (80% lean, 20% fat). This balance keeps your meatloaf juicy.
How do I customize my Easy Meatloaf Recipe with the BEST Glaze?
Feel free to add vegetables like bell peppers or carrots, or incorporate spices such as Italian seasoning for extra flavor.
Can I substitute ingredients in this recipe?
Absolutely! You can use breadcrumbs made from whole wheat bread or even oats as a binder. Milk can be replaced with broth or plant-based milk as needed.
What should I serve with my meatloaf?
This dish pairs well with mashed potatoes, green beans, or a simple salad for a complete meal.
